Section A: Fill in the blanks with appropriate Articles (a, an, the)

1. She bought ___ apple and ___ sandwich.

2. I saw ___ elephant near the river.

3. He is reading ___ interesting book.

4. ___ Ganga is a holy river.

5. Do you have ___ umbrella I can use?

6. ___ sun rises in the east.

7. She wants to be ___ artist.

8. We went to ___ zoo yesterday.

9. My brother is ___ honest man.

10. I met ___ European tourist at the station.

Section B: Identify the type of Pronoun in the following sentences

Write Personal, Possessive, Interrogative, Reflexive, Emphatic, Indefinite, or Relative next


to the underlined pronoun.

1. She is my best friend.

2. This bag is mine.

3. Who is at the door?

4. They built the house themselves.

5. I myself cleaned the room.

6. Someone is knocking at the door.

7. The man who came yesterday is my uncle.

8. Whose book is this?

9. We enjoyed ourselves at the party.

10. The bike that I bought is very fast.

Section C: Fill in the blanks with the correct pronoun

(Choose from: he, she, it, they, we, you, I, me, him, her, us, them)

1. Rohan is very tall. ___ plays basketball well.

2. My sister is a dancer. I like watching ___ perform.

3. Rahul and I are friends. ___ play together often.

4. The dog is hungry. Give ___ some food.

5. This is my book. Give it to ___.

6. My parents are kind. Everyone likes ___.

7. The teacher is talking to ___. (you and I)

8. Priya and Neha are good singers. I admire ___.

9. The sky is cloudy. ___ might rain today.

10. This is my pen. That one is ___.

Section D: Choose the correct option

1. ___ of these is your bag?


a) What
b) Which
c) Who

2. The child hurt ___ while playing.


a) himself
b) itself
c) yourself

3. I met a man ___ knew my father.


a) which
b) who
c) whose

4. This is the house ___ we bought last year.


a) who
b) that
c) whom

5. ___ is your favorite teacher?


a) Whom
b) Whose
c) Who

Section E: Rewrite the sentences correcting the errors in articles or pronouns

1. He gave I a gift.

2. She is an best player.

3. This is a orange.

4. The man whom car was stolen is angry.

5. Me and my sister went to market.

6. I bought the umbrella from a shop near an mall.

7. He hurt hisself while climbing.

8. The sun is an star.

9. Whose do you want to speak to?

10. Them are my friends.

Section D: Fill in the blanks with correct Pronouns

1. Can you help ___ with the homework? (I / me)

2. ___ is at the door? (Who / Whom)

3. I myself baked this cake. No one helped ___. (me / myself)

4. The baby hurt ___. (itself / herself)

5. This pen is not yours; it’s ___. (mine / my)

6. ___ of these shoes do you like more? (What / Which)

7. She gave the money to ___. (he / him)

8. I don’t know what happened to ___. (them / they)

9. Please give this to Anu and ___. (I / me)

10. This is the student ___ won the prize. (who / which)

Section E: Sentence Formation

Rearrange the following words into meaningful sentences using proper articles and
pronouns:

1. an / umbrella / carrying / she / is
